Hello!  @chest069

i think that the automatic installation of the skin is using the wrong source of some dependencies, for example from another repository where there may be a lower version of the dependency required by the skin. Usually, during installation, the skin will install automatically, but it doesn't always work... Sometimes there may be problems with dependencies. So you can install the required dependencies manually.
This means that we download the required dependency, for example, from Github and install it from the ZIP file.

Hello! @chest069 ,

there is another method to install required dependencies when they don't install automatically. I just don't know if I can explain it, so.

After pressing the install button, scroll down to the skins and dependencies features.  Click DEPENDENCIES! Then click VERSIONS, when displayed, click on the version of skin dependencies for Titan MOD or the highest available version. You should do this with any dependencies that don't install.
